How you wear a fanny pack is entirely up to your personal preference and style. While they are designed to be worn around your waist, most can also be slung across your body or carried over your shoulder. Some can even be worn under your clothes for added theft protection.
Belt bags have been creeping into the fashion scene over the last few years — and for good reason. Unlike a classic shoulder purse or tote, the hands-free pouch can be worn to casual, formal, and athletic ventures all the same.
Wear your fanny pack around your waist for a classic style.If you have a small fanny pack, try looping it through your belt loops for a more subtle approach. If you don't want your fanny pack to be front and center, try turning the pack around to your back.

A waist bag, fanny pack, belt bag, moon bag, belly bag (American English), or bumbag (British English) is a small fabric pouch worn like a belt around the waist by use of a strap above the hips that is secured usually with some sort of buckle.
Once the (ahem) butt of many jokes, fanny packs—also known as hip packs, sling bags, crossbody bags, or bum bags—have made a major comeback in recent years. They're now a fully accepted and celebrated wardrobe staple, and with good reason: These compact, hands-free bags are pretty darn useful.
